Marbella is one of the most famous and luxurious resorts on the Costa del Sol. Its beaches are simply magnificent: here you can enjoy the crystal-clear waters of the Mediterranean Sea and treat yourself to a relaxing break on comfortable lounge chairs. Marbella’s coves and bays are surrounded by mountains, creating a unique atmosphere of seclusion and tranquility.

Fuengirola is a resort that attracts tourists with its beaches and wide range of entertainment options. Here, you can not only enjoy the sun and sea, but also visit various water parks, aquariums, and amusement parks. Fuengirola’s beaches are known for their fine sand and crystal-clear water, making them ideal for family vacations.

Torremolinos is a resort town famous for its beaches, which offer stunning panoramic views of the sea. Here, you can not only sunbathe and swim, but also enjoy water sports such as surfing and parasailing. The beaches of Torremolinos are distinguished by the variety of their sand: from fine to coarse, from golden to gray, which gives them a special charm.

Estepona is a resort that offers beaches for those who prefer a quiet and secluded vacation. Here you can find cozy coves with crystal-clear water and soft sand, where you can relax and enjoy the natural beauty of the Costa del Sol. Estepona’s beaches are also popular among water sports enthusiasts, such as snorkeling and scuba diving.

Best time of year to visit

Before planning a trip to the Sunshine Coast, it’s worth considering the best time of year to visit. Spring and fall are considered the best seasons to visit, when the weather isn’t too hot and the tourist crowds aren’t as large. However, if you love the heat and the sea, summer is the perfect time to relax on the beaches of the Costa del Sol.
